Xbox Partitioning and Filesystem Details

From Xbox-Linux

ringtone software downloads (http://marcon.tv.it/uploads/tf/styles/news963.html) home (http://limorgalili.com/admin/backup/dump/sitemap.html) old dog movie (http://marcon.tv.it/uploads/tf/styles/news624.html) url (http://favoritethingsstudio.com/shopfts/images/icons/sitemap.htm) pocket oxford english dictionary crack (http://marcon.tv.it/uploads/tf/styles/news2620.html) miss hawaiian tropic bikini contest (http://kawarthachildcare.com/userfiles/image/icons/comment-791.html) ritalin and drug interaction (http://kawarthachildcare.com/userfiles/image/icons/comment-1090.html) insaneclownposse music videos (http://kawarthachildcare.com/userfiles/image/icons/comment-1133.html) alpine car audio serial number (http://kawarthachildcare.com/userfiles/image/icons/comment-239.html) lesbians caught (http://kawarthachildcare.com/userfiles/image/icons/comment-851.html) top 20 country songs of the week (http://proflane.com/squint/cart/email/files/topic1092.htm) patriot media (http://proflane.com/squint/cart/email/files/topic748.htm) toyota wood dash trim kit (http://proflane.com/squint/cart/email/files/topic1254.htm) india movie center sunnyvale (http://proflane.com/squint/cart/email/files/topic1576.htm) backhoe parts (http://proflane.com/squint/cart/email/files/topic1172.htm) scuolo di san rocco (http://stacchi.com/guestbook/public/images/nobasinra-429.html) movie box trailer (http://roswellmovie.net/mailist/attachments/files/new737.htm) low income apartments (http://pictureperfect.nu/gallery/g2data/sessions/cache/news-539.html) anastasia lyric movie (http://mythtaken.net/fanlistings/affiliates/pics/comment-11.html) pc miler serial number (http://interconnectedness.net/wp-content/uploads/2008/05/comment1038.htm) matchmover pro torrent (http://meteor-smash.org/refill/caps/include/inc/topic-761.html) qaf video (http://paranoid-flu.net/magicide/forum/Themes/theme2/page510.html) awk for window (http://www.hronolangai.lt/client/styles/css/2056.htm) asian sex trailer video (http://www.utilizavimas.lt/galery/_seda/page/img/news-1264-20080620.html) site (http://sojuicygraphicz.net/portfolio/include/files/sitemap.html) joes barbecue gilbert (http://trueisfalse.net/wp-content/uploads/2006/new504.htm) neurosmith (http://muse-insanity.org/emott/gallery/albums/userpics/10002/new1265.htm) comfort keepers (http://interconnectedness.net/wp-content/uploads/2008/05/comment1772.htm) kingdom of heaven 2005 movie (http://nicxy.com/wp-content/uploads/2006/10/article240.html) home (http://lifecodematrix.com/cms_data/thumbs/pics/index.html) population of united kingdom 2004 (http://lifecodematrix.com/cms_data/thumbs/pics/comment-6.html) mopar fuel injectors (http://happa-girl.net/content/hatequiz/icons/comment-1118.htm) med scalp (http://paranoid-flu.net/magicide/forum/Themes/theme2/page456.html) web (http://www.asrenkuosi.lt/temp/docs/sitemap.htm) nelly over and over music videos (http://mythtaken.net/fanlistings/affiliates/pics/comment-1117.html) utilised (http://paranoid-flu.net/magicide/forum/Themes/theme2/page182.html) mortal combat music video (http://our-goa-nsw.org/gallery/themes/igames/css/794.html) indiana state police (http://interconnectedness.net/wp-content/uploads/2008/05/comment1875.htm) leeloo (http://our-goa-nsw.org/gallery/themes/igames/css/822.html) saint benedict of nursia (http://meteor-smash.org/refill/caps/include/inc/topic-1373.html) wellbutrin info (http://paopu.nu/guestbook/backups/dump/comment-883.html) immature music video (http://incised.net/reins/images/aff/pics/article1046.htm) professional notepad v2.8 crack (http://interconnectedness.net/wp-content/uploads/2008/05/comment947.htm) assassination clip f john kennedy video (http://happa-girl.net/content/hatequiz/icons/comment-1448.htm) talent (http://paopu.nu/guestbook/backups/dump/comment-1389.html) adult wrestling movies (http://wwfja.com/fotos/albums/userpics/10001/viboba-1489.html) na 12 step program (http://www.hronolangai.lt/client/styles/css/1973.htm) aquarius video (http://happa-girl.net/content/hatequiz/icons/comment-2459.htm) nyc video store (http://sholanfarms.com/gallery/albums/fall04/ronofiol702.htm) music match on demand crack (http://lexperimental.com/fireatmotionla/photos/data/page-2196.html) http (http://rated-arr.net/speedlimitinfinity/news/images/index.html) domain (http://wanderingreality.com/wp-content/themes/fallseason/files/sitemap.html) resident evil sex (http://meteor-smash.org/refill/caps/include/inc/topic-380.html) nickelodeon video montreal (http://dome.org.au/uploads/pictures/topic-1142.htm) www (http://happa-girl.net/content/hatequiz/icons/sitemap.htm) indian movies songs online (http://sethiopia.org/classified/pictures/cats/pics/comment-178.html) free slot machine games (http://paopu.nu/guestbook/backups/dump/comment-204.html) authentic spanish rice (http://mpahs.org/phpicalendar/tmp/rist/news-1388-2008-06-17.html) double fucked (http://rajivshah.com/camera/archives/2005/08/qasinrol-61.html) nickel exploration (http://www.utilizavimas.lt/galery/_seda/page/img/news-1395-20080617.html) eve longoria (http://sequencedancing.co.uk/sdb2/images/avatars/pics/page2569.html) rochester mills beer co (http://hardstar.org/wp/wp-content/uploads/2006/68.htm) florida prescription error attorneys (http://soliloqui.com/wp-content/uploads/2006/12/516.html) amc easton movie theater (http://unworked-skye.net/13/cache/london_07/icons/page184.html) ncdoc (http://sojuicygraphicz.net/portfolio/include/files/news-1781-2008-06-20.html) ambien cr effects side (http://rated-arr.net/speedlimitinfinity/news/images/news230.html) janasheen movie review (http://rajivshah.com/camera/archives/2005/08/buglicoc4-1530.html) definition for marketing (http://naturalhealthquest.net/store/admin/backups/dump/comment-1603.htm) use me up withers (http://rocket-fish.org/glynnis/poetry/2005/12/news-1969-2008-06-26.html) custom golf balls (http://smartmotorstucson.com/inventory/upload/media/news-1684-2008-06-21.html) britany nude (http://nevermore.cc/pixels/img/page-1862.html) links old69 (http://www.utilizavimas.lt/galery/_seda/page/img/news-1444-20080621.html) omega institute (http://soliloqui.com/wp-content/uploads/2006/12/1449.html) anxiety child zoloft (http://meteor-smash.org/refill/caps/include/inc/topic-1232.html) aciphex marketing giveaways (http://unworked-skye.net/13/cache/london_07/icons/page1249.html) bikini teen (http://misscutie.com/bookworm/wp-content/uploads/2006/text-429.htm) pirate radio .com (http://roswellmovie.net/mailist/attachments/files/new375.htm) paxil contraindications (http://dome.org.au/uploads/pictures/topic-1569.htm) nude hairy daddies sex with sons (http://mpahs.org/phpicalendar/tmp/rist/news-382-2008-06-21.html) awd astro (http://lexperimental.com/fireatmotionla/photos/data/page-2760.html) homemade sugar scrub (http://incised.net/reins/images/aff/pics/article676.htm) recumbent trike plans (http://happa-girl.net/content/hatequiz/icons/comment-2489.htm) download free midi ringtone files (http://belairparkcountryclub.com.au/uploads/flash/files/comment-2532.html) 18 and a life to go lyric (http://rajivshah.com/camera/archives/2005/08/plfari-95.html) animal hunting videos (http://rufknights.com/wp-content/uploads/2007/06/topic942.htm) starfox (http://www.eziogolas.lt/uploads/images/dir30/comment-1384.html) mumbai stock exchange prices (http://misscutie.com/bookworm/wp-content/uploads/2006/text-811.htm) radhagopalam movie review (http://nevermore.cc/pixels/img/page-1881.html) event study software (http://chinnychinchins.co.uk/guestbook/backups/dump/page-562.html) i go back (http://naturalhealthquest.net/store/admin/backups/dump/comment-1052.htm) movie taxicab (http://misscutie.com/bookworm/wp-content/uploads/2006/text-1774.htm) underage naked girls (http://growingupgrote.com/wp-content/uploads/2007/11/news2740.html) userenv.dll windows 98 (http://sojuicygraphicz.net/portfolio/include/files/news-2010-2008-06-18.html) alberta free inspection pre trip video (http://mpahs.org/phpicalendar/tmp/rist/news-603-2008-06-27.html) a goofy movie clips (http://paranoid-flu.net/magicide/forum/Themes/theme2/page602.html) sex slave equipment (http://www.utilizavimas.lt/galery/_seda/page/img/news-1674-20080624.html) marketing databases (http://nicxy.com/wp-content/uploads/2006/10/article292.html) my best friends wedding movie quotes (http://columbuswest.net/count/accounts/2/page-423.html) air cooler (http://soul-slayer.net/fan/owned/images/topic-1089.htm) map (http://pictureperfect.nu/gallery/g2data/sessions/cache/sitemap.html) link (http://paranoid-flu.net/magicide/forum/Themes/theme2/sitemap.html) pure morning video (http://happa-girl.net/content/hatequiz/icons/comment-445.htm) niagara on the lake (http://wwfja.com/fotos/albums/userpics/10001/cogolf-1634.html) supercross video (http://redradar.net/WIP/SSFFS/zenphoto/albums/img/page-885.html) proflex back support training video (http://misscutie.com/bookworm/wp-content/uploads/2006/text-1386.htm) ancient india videos (http://mpahs.org/phpicalendar/tmp/rist/news-385-2008-06-20.html) affiliate associate program program (http://wanderingreality.com/wp-content/themes/fallseason/files/page-1677.html) african american fitness videos (http://paopu.nu/guestbook/backups/dump/comment-1256.html) recurso de casacion (http://peek-a-boo.us/buttons/thumbs/ernrzarqa.htm) payroll service systems (http://wimonline.org/wim/backups/dump/article827.html) inspirational thoughts of the day (http://soul-slayer.net/fan/owned/images/topic-2327.htm) u haul truck rental (http://tahomaalumni.com/coppermine/albums/userpics/10002/text885.htm) registry mechanic licence name licence key (http://rufknights.com/wp-content/uploads/2007/06/topic2088.htm) legal service fund (http://lexperimental.com/fireatmotionla/photos/data/page-872.html) keisha white ft cassidy video (http://columbuswest.net/count/accounts/2/page-1068.html) troclabovarl

(XBOX DISK LAYOUT v0.13 by Andrew de Quincey (mailto:adq@tardis.ed.ac.uk) and Lucien Murray-Pitts (mailto:lucien@tardis.ed.ac.uk))

Partitioning scheme

The Xbox uses a hard disk partitioning scheme that is hardwired into the kernel. The hard disk consists of a header, 3 game cache partitions, a system partition and a data partition:

For a detailed partitioning table refer to Xbox Hard Disk Partitioning

Disk Config Area

The first 512 KB of the Xbox hard disk form the "Disk Config Area", or, simply spoken, the header of the hard disk. The infomation stored in this area has only partially been decoded.

(Offsets are from start of disk)

Offset Size Description
0x600 4 "BRFR"
0x604 4 Number of boots
0x608 4 Unknown
0x60c 4 Unknown


Offset Size Description
0x800 4 Unknown
0x804 4 Unknown
0x808 4 Unknown
0x80C 4 Unknown
0x810 4 Unknown
0x814 4 Unknown
0x818 4 Unknown
0x81c 4 Unknown
0x820 4 Unknown
0x824 4 Unknown


Offset Size Description
0x1000 4 Unknown
0x1004 4 Unknown
0x1008 4 Unknown
0x100c 4 Unknown
0x1010 4 Unknown
0x1014 4 Unknown
0x1018 4 Unknown
0x101c 4 Unknown


OffsetSizeDescription
0x104c2Xbox Live Settings
0x104e6Xbox Live MAC Address
0x10544Xbox Live IP Address
0x10584Xbox Live Subnet Mask
0x105c4Xbox Live Default Gateway
0x10604Xbox Live Primary DNS
0x10644Xbox Live Secondary DNS
0x106840Xbox Live Hostname
0x109064Xbox Live PPPOE Username
0x10d064Xbox Live PPPOE Password
0x110040Padding?
0x113840Xbox Live PPPOE Service Name


If the disk config area is overwritten and the Xbox rebooted the ASCII string "BRFR" at 0x600 will be recreated. Thus the presence of the "BRFR" magic value can be used as a check to see if a hard drive is Xbox partitioned.

FATX Partition Header

(Offsets from start of FATX partition)

Offset Size Description
0x0000 4 “FATX”
0x0004 4 Volume ID (?)
0x0008 4 Cluster size in 512 byte sectors (?)
0x000C 2 Number of active FATs (always 1) (?)
0x000E 4 Unknown (always set to 0)
0x0012 0xfee Unknown (usually set to 0xff, or 0). Probably padding.
0x1000 Depends on size of partition, see below Cluster chain map. This is a table of 2 byte or 4 byte entries,

one per cluster. The values of the entries are the ID of the NEXT cluster in the chain, or one of several special values:

  • If an entry is set to 0, that cluster is unused.
  • If an entry is set to 0xffff (0xffffffff in 4 byte mode), this indicates the end of the chain (EOC marker).
  • The first cluster (with the root FAT) has the value 0xfff8 (0xfffffff8 in 4 byte mode).
  • Bad/unreliable clusters will probably have 0xfff7 (0xfffffff7 in 4 byte mode).
0x1000 + cluster chain map size 0x4000